Pizzanos Pizza and Grinders has been inspected six times since 2023. On Mar 3, 2026, the health department conducted the most recent visit. Diners should read medium risk as a signal that some issues exist but aren't extreme.

Violation counts have held steady across recent visits, averaging around four violations each.

Across the inspection history, “raw animal food stored over/not properly separated” is the issue that surfaces most often, recorded three times.

Among Leesburg restaurants, this is a fairly standard result. On the whole, the file is mixed but not concerning.

Inspection History
Mar 3, 2026
Routine - Food
1 critical violation. 3 minor violations.
View 4 violations
High Priority - Raw animal food stored over/not properly separated from ready-to-eat food. -Raw beef tube over sauces. **Corrected On-Site**
08A-05-6
Basic - Ice buildup in reach-in freezer and/or walk-in freezer. -Reach in freezer.
14-69-4
Basic - Lights in food preparation, food storage or warewashing area missing the proper shield, sleeve coatings or covers. -Throughout.
38-07-4
Basic - N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ease, food debris, dirt, slime or dust. -Under prep table by dough mixer.
23-03-4
